Other articles where Polyphemus moth is discussed: saturniid moth: The larvae of the polyphemus moth (Antheraea polyphemus) are green with white lines and are marked by gold knobs; they feed on oak, maple, and birch leaves and pupate in a cocoon in a leaf on the ground. Antheraea: Origin is New Latin, but most likely derived from Greek antheros meaning “brightly colored, brilliant, or flowery.” polyphemus: Named after the cyclopic son of Poseidon in Greek mythology; a reference to the moth's pronounced eyespots. Antheraea polyphemus, the Polyphemus moth, is a North American member of the family Saturniidae, the giant silk moths. Here in New England we have four noted species - Antheraea polyphemus (Polyphemus moth ), Callosamia promethea (Promethea moth), Hyalophora cecropia (Cecropia moth), and the most famous, Actias luna (Luna moth).
